tinfoil![]() ![]() Big Fish Posts: 438 Kudos: 252 Votes: 1 Registered: 27-Feb-2003 ![]() ![]() | What you "caught" are probably not eggs. Barb eggs hatch within 24 hours. Barb eggs are about half a milimeter in diameter and look goldish yellow. Cherry barbs usually shatter their eggs in pairs. The male wraps his tail around the female and when they "jump" apart, the eggs and sperm are released. If you don't see the eggs, the other fish in the tank surely will.
